San Francisco skyline and the NOAA NOS Center for Operational OceanographicProducts tide house (small building to right on pier) as seen from the vicinityof the NOAA Gulf of the Farallons National Marine Sanctuary. The San Franciscotide gauge has produced the longest continual tidal record in the Americas. Itbegan operation on June 30, 1854.
